CargoLogicAir (CLA) chief executive David Kerr has told colleagues he is to quit the all-cargo carrier.
In an email seen by The Loadstar, Mr Kerr informed his team he would be “ending his adventure” with CLA in the coming weeks.
“As part of some necessary restructuring during this tough trading period, we have recommended to consolidate the CEO role into the COO position,” he wrote.
